Cyclingflash
Results
DateRankRace
12-102IT flagNational Road Championships - Italy (CN)
IT flagGiro d'Italia (2.HC)
31-052Stage 6Napoli - Roma
21-053Stage 1Milano - Trento
13-0413IT flagMilano - Torino (1.1)